Traditional Brigadeiro (Brazilian Fudge Balls)

Ingredients  

  • 1 14oz can sweet condensed milk
  • 4 Tbsp cocoa powder, sifted
  • 2 Tbsp butter, plus more for rolling balls
  • A pinch of salt
  • Good quality chocolate sprinkles, or any other type of sprinkles you like

Instructions 

  • In a small sauce pan mix the sweet condensed milk, the cocoa powder, the salt and the butter.
  • Bring the sauce pan to the stove and heat it over medium-low heat.
  • Cook it, mixing constantly (this is important, otherwise it will burn!) until it thickens. A way to know is to run your wooden spoon (or spatula) in the middle of the mixture. If it takes a while for the mixture to move, then your brigadeiro is ready!
  • Reserve, letting it cool to room temperature.
  • In a plate or bowl, spread your sprinkles.
  • Once the brigadeiro is cool, grease your hands with butter and roll the brigadeiros into little balls.(In Brazil we usually use half a tablespoon as measurement, but you can make your balls as big or small as you'd like!)
  • Roll the brigadeiro balls into the sprinkles and place them in paper/foil candy cups.
